简历:
杨军,博士,研究员,博士生导师。
2001年毕业于河北大学生物科学专业并获学士学位;2006年获中国科学院水生生物研究所水生生物学专业博士学位;2006-2008年加拿大Dalhousie大学地球科学系Killam博士后;2008年11月至今,中国科学院城市环境研究所研究员,创建水生态健康研究组。研究组注重科研人才培养,以生态健康为视角,聚焦水生态安全和微食物网,研究饮用水源地、景观水体等城市水环境微生态学问题,为城市水环境保护和生态管理提供对策与依据。先后承担科技部、基金委、中科院、福建省、厦门市等科研项目近30项,获得厦门市****基金和福建省****基金资助,发表学术论文100篇,包括ISME J、Microbiome、Environ Int、Water Res、EST等环境与生态领域SCI论文82篇。在水库型水源地水质保护与微型浮游生物生态过程方面研究结果引起国际同行关注,被国内外多家媒体报道。

研究领域:
水生态健康、藻类水华与富营养化、微型生物生态过程与机制、生物监测与生态评价
社会任职:
中国生态学学会淡水生态专业委员会委员,中国动物学会原生动物学分会理事,中国海洋湖沼学会湖泊分会理事,国际微生物生态学会(ISME)会员,国际湖沼学会(SIL)会员,European Journal of Ecology和Scientific Reports编委,《水生生物学报》和《湖泊科学》编委,作为大会主席成功组织召开第6届国际有壳虫学术会议(ISTA6)。
获奖及荣誉:
加拿大Killam博士后奖、第12届国际原生动物学大会最佳报告奖、中国科学院院长奖、厦门市科技奖
